I have a Legacy...not a rocketship like an STi. I had SF's HDS-5 in the rear diff and front transfer case (it's an auto), and I just hit 30,000 miles on the fluid, so, I changed it, just like SF recommends. Only had enough to do the rear diff. Drove around a week until my order of AmSoil Severe Gear 75-90 came in, and I put it in the front transfer case. The decrease in whine under load is apparent. AmSoil SG is MUCH quieter than the SF HDS-5. It makes me curious to go ahead and change the rear diff. to AmSoil SG, to see if the rear diff whine goes away...but, it's so much quieter than the front case whine (maybe simply because it's further away from my ears), I'm not going to waste the SF HDS-5. But, I am curious!

BTW, the SF looked pretty darn good that I drained out...just slight discoloration, and what I'd call minimal paste on the magnetic drain plug. I'm guessing it was overkill to change it, but, that's what the recommendation was...so, I did it.

Pablo, the whine was from the front transfer case. It wasn't loud before, but, if I let off the throttle while cruising, it would disappear, and as I got back on cruising throttle, it would come back. Just a quiet background noise, most people wouldn't even hear it. Anyway, the only thing I did was change the front transfer case to AmSoil SVG 75-90, so, that's why I assume it is the source of the noise. The rear differential in Subarus are notorious for a little whine of their own...it's still there...but, no AmSoil SVG will be going in it for another 30,000 miles, since I have new SF HDS-5 in there. (Although, 30,000 miles may only take me about 6-8 months!) I'll be curious if the SVG takes out the rear differential whine, too. Don't know that it even means anything...but, it is interesting that is disappeared!
